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from North Wembley to Troon start from as little as £35.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from North Wembley to Troon start from £123.90 one way, or £177.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from North Wembley to Troon are available for £196.50 one way, or £393.00 return

Facilities and Amenities

At North Wembley Station, the focus is on convenience and accessibility. Although the station lacks a traditional ticket office, it is equipped with ticket machines that allow you to collect tickets purchased online. These machines are accessible and also cater to purchases for London Underground services, offering daily and weekly Travelcards. While smartcards aren't issued here and there's no smartcard validator, help is at hand with a customer help point available. For those requiring assistance, customer support is available from staff from early morning until late at night every day, except Sundays when services start later.

Notably, the facility does not have step-free access, making it challenging for those with mobility issues. Despite this, certain aspects like induction loops are available, and ticket barriers and gates are in place for easy navigation. Unfortunately, the station lacks waiting rooms, toilets, seating areas, or refreshment facilities, which means planning ahead is a must if you require these amenities. The station does, however, provide CCTV for safety and security.

Facilities at Troon Station

Troon train station offers various facilities to ensure your journey is comfortable and convenient. The ticket office is open from 6:35 AM to 5:50 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, while on Sundays, it opens from 10:10 AM to 5:50 PM. For those who prefer the ease of digital purchases, ticket machines are available, including accessible options for passengers who require them. Smartcard validators are present, although smartcards are not issued at this station.

Accessibility is a key focus, with step-free access available in parts of the station. The footbridge connecting platforms may pose a challenge for those with mobility impairments, but assistance can be requested through the Passenger Assist meeting point at the ticket office. While there are no accessible toilets, facilities on platform 1 serve during office hours, and baby changing essentials are provided.

Onward Travel Options

For onward travel, the station offers several convenient options. Visitors can access bus services that pick up or drop off under the railway bridge on St. Meddans Street, with more information available at Traveline Scotland or by calling 0871 200 22 33. For those preferring more direct travel, visit Traintaxi for details of local taxi availability. Unfortunately, there's no cycle hire, but cyclists will find sheltered bike storage available for their convenience.
